Deep Learning IndabaX Zimbabwe and GDG Harare invite you to tackle a critical challenge at the heart of our nation's food security.
The Challenge: A Threat to Our Staple Crop
Maize is Zimbabwe’s most important staple crop, feeding millions and driving rural livelihoods. However, these yields are increasingly threatened by fungal leaf diseases like Common Rust, Grey Leaf Spot, and Blight, affecting farms from Manicaland to Masvingo.
Smallholder farmers, who grow most of the country’s maize, often lack the tools for early and accurate disease detection. This leads to devastating yield losses, financial strain, and food insecurity.
Your Mission: Build an AI-Powered Solution
This hackathon challenges you to build an AI-powered image classification model that can accurately identify maize leaf diseases from a photograph. Your model must classify images into one of four categories:
Common Rust
Grey Leaf Spot
Blight
Healthy
The ideal solution will be accurate, fast, and robust enough to work under real-world conditions (varying light, angles, and image quality). Bonus points for a model lightweight enough to run on mobile devices, enabling practical use in remote farming areas.
